En la pasada conferencia de desarrolladores celebrada el 2 de Junio (WWDC 14), Apple sorprendió a todo el mundo con un nuevo lenguaje de programación para sus plataformas iOS y OS X.

Apple promete que el sustituto de Objective C es un lenguaje más potente, moderno y seguro que su antecesor, además de contar con una curva de aprendizaje menor, lo que facilitará la entrada de nuevos desarrolladores a las plataformas Apple.

En este taller, se tratarán los aspectos más novedosos de Swift con respecto a Objective C, así como los diferentes recursos existentes para avanzar en el desarrollo con este nuevo lenguaje.

Contenidos

Todo lo que aprenderás en este taller

  1. Introducción.
    1. Swift, el futuro de la programación para iOS.
    2. Principales características de Swift.
  2. Playgrounds.
    1. ¿Qué es un playground?
    2. Crear un playground.
  3. Lenguaje Swift. Primeros pasos.
    1. Variables.
    2. Constantes.
    3. Tipos de datos.
    4. Inferencia de tipos de datos. Tipos explícitos.
  4. Strings. Operaciones básicas.
    1. Concatenar cadenas de texto.
    2. Comparar cadenas de texto.
  5. Colecciones.
    1. Arrays.
      Creación.
      Operaciones básicas.
    2. Diccionarios.
      Creación.
      Operaciones básicas.
    3. Tuplas.
  6. Control de flujo.
    1. If.
    2. If…else.
    3. For.
    4. For..in.
    5. While.
    6. Do..while.
    7. Switch.
  7. Clases.
    1. Creación y utilización de clases en Swift.
  8. Funciones.
  9. Hola Mundo.
    1. Nuestro primer programa en Swift.

4 horas

2015

Presencial

Nuevas Tecnologías